Vulkan 1.1.121 发布,图形 API 规范

栏目: 软件资讯 · 发布时间: 6年前

内容简介:Vulkan 是 OpenGL 的下一代版本,和 DirectX 12 一样都是基于 AMD 私有的 Mantle API,1.1.121 已经发布,除了对文档的各种错误修复之外,在设备相干内存支持方面有一个新的 Vulkan 扩展。 除了大约十几个文档修复...

Vulkan 是 OpenGL 的下一代版本,和 DirectX 12 一样都是基于 AMD 私有的 Mantle API,1.1.121 已经发布,除了对文档的各种错误修复之外,在设备相干内存支持方面有一个新的 Vulkan 扩展。

除了大约十几个文档修复之外,Vulkan 1.1.121 引入了 VK_AMD_device_coherent_memory 扩展。

VK_AMD_Device_Coherent_Memory 向 Vulkan 添加设备相干和设备非存储类型。这个 AMD 扩展在设备相干和非存储内存可能比非设备相干内存慢,但是对于调试和类似的目的是有用的。具体如下:

  • 为 slink:VkPhysicalDevicePipelineExecutablePropertiesFeaturesKHR 在`vk.xml‘中添加缺失的`structextends’属性
  • 更改 Flink 的属性:vkCmdCopyAccelerationStrercreNV,flink:vkCmdWriteAccelerationStructuresPropertiesNV,Flink:vkCmdBuildAccelerationStrercreNV 和 Flink : vkCmdTraceRaysNV,以要求这些命令执行外部呈现传递
  • 使用 asciidoctor 条件保护`VK_KHR_SAMPLER_MER_HOPIND_TODEGE`扩展,并从 Makefile 中包含的仅核心规范构建(以前是强制的)中删除它。现在它被视为任何其他扩展
  • 为非后缀扩展令牌 ename:VK_SAMPLER_ADDRESS_MODE_MIRROR_CLAMP_TO_EDGE,添加`KHR‘别名,以确保与扩展命名规则的兼容性

详情见发布日志:

https://github.com/KhronosGroup/Vulkan-Docs/commit/59750fe4c72a9295a94e22474060d3a1635e92c8


以上就是本文的全部内容,希望本文的内容对大家的学习或者工作能带来一定的帮助,也希望大家多多支持 码农网

查看所有标签

猜你喜欢:

本站部分资源来源于网络,本站转载出于传递更多信息之目的,版权归原作者或者来源机构所有,如转载稿涉及版权问题,请联系我们

美铁之战

美铁之战

[英]帕特里克·蒂利 / 黑曜、超侠 / 百花文艺出版社 / 2018-9 / 44.80元

本书的故事发生在未来,一场核战毁灭了北美大陆上的人类文明,残存下来的人类分化成两拨:生活在地面上退化到刀耕火种时代的平原人;躲藏在地下苟延残喘的沙穴人。几百年后,当保留着战前文明的沙穴人尝试着登上地面,和平原人的同室操戈将不可避免地上演……一起来看看 《美铁之战》 这本书的介绍吧!

RGB转16进制工具
RGB转16进制工具

RGB HEX 互转工具

图片转BASE64编码
图片转BASE64编码

在线图片转Base64编码工具

HEX CMYK 转换工具
HEX CMYK 转换工具

HEX CMYK 互转工具